Firmware Engineer, Battery and Charging, Google Pixel

Google is a leading technology company that develops innovative products and services used by billions of users worldwide.
Embedded
Mid-Level Software Engineer
In-Person
5+ years of experience
Consumer

Description For Firmware Engineer, Battery and Charging, Google Pixel

Google's Pixel team is seeking a Firmware Engineer specializing in Battery and Charging for their Pixel devices. This role involves developing linux kernel drivers, system APIs, applications, and services for charging, wireless charging, and reverse wireless charging. You'll work with cross-functional teams on input power management, battery charging, and system/thermal management solutions. Key responsibilities include defining and developing techniques for monitoring and analyzing charging and battery performance, designing tools and automation for testing, and participating in the development of new charging standards and silicon. The ideal candidate should have a strong background in embedded systems, Linux kernel drivers, and experience with battery-powered computing devices. This position offers the opportunity to shape the future of Pixel devices and contribute to Google's mission of delivering the world's most helpful mobile experience.

Last updated 5 days ago

Responsibilities For Firmware Engineer, Battery and Charging, Google Pixel

  • Develop linux kernel drivers, system API, applications and services for charging, wireless charging, and reverse wireless charging
  • Work with cross-functional hardware, software, and systems teams on the design of solutions for input power management, battery charging, system and thermal management
  • Define and develop techniques for monitoring and analysis of charging and battery performance. Drive the implementation, deployment and monitoring of charging and battery performances
  • Design, develop, and utilize tools, scripts, testing fixtures, automation for infrastructure for testing and analysis of charging performances and system power use cases
  • Participate in the development of new and existing wireless and wired charging standards and silicon

Requirements For Firmware Engineer, Battery and Charging, Google Pixel

Linux
  • Bachelor's degree in Computer Science, Electrical Engineering, Computer Engineering, a related technical field, or equivalent practical experience
  • 5 years of experience in coding with a general purpose programming language (e.g., C/C++)
  • Experience with developing Firmware for embedded systems and Linux kernel drivers

Interested in this job?

Jobs Related To Google Firmware Engineer, Battery and Charging, Google Pixel

Verification Engineer

Join AWS as a Verification Engineer, developing cutting-edge semiconductor technologies for cloud computing.

Design Verification Engineer (Silicon Engineering)

Design Verification Engineer at SpaceX, developing cutting-edge FPGAs and ASICs for Starlink satellite internet system.

Launch Engineer, Dragon (Interior & Crew Operations)

SpaceX seeks Launch Engineer for Dragon Maintenance team to develop solutions in human spaceflight manufacturing and reusability.

Launch Engineer, Dragon (Interior & Crew Operations)

SpaceX seeks Launch Engineer for Dragon Maintenance team to develop solutions in human spaceflight manufacturing and reusability.

Hardware Reliability Engineer - Electrical

Join Matic as a Hardware Reliability Engineer - Electrical to pioneer advanced home robotics, ensuring quality and reliability in innovative consumer products.